Why Ecuador’s Copy of El Salvador’s Crime Crackdown Is Failing

Ecuador’s president adopted El Salvador’s hard-line strategy against gangs, including deploying the army and building mega-jails, but the approach has failed with rising killings and prison massacres. The article attributes the failure to Ecuador’s gangs being drug-trafficking networks, unlike El Salvador’s gang structure.
